So, the bells dodging in 56 (or higher on larger numbers of bells) are unaffected. They will find that they meet the other bells in a different order after the call, but they still do the dodge they had expected to at the call (and at the next lead end). The bell which makes fourths is the one which had been expecting to dodge 34 up. That's (quite) easy - but this bell also needs to know what to do at the next lead end. The answer is that it is starting the method again from fourth's place; what is the fourth's first dodge in a plain course? | ||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
The bells in between first's place and fourth's place can either: - | ||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
| Cross over | ![]() |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
| Or make seconds and thirds | ![]() |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
AT A BOB both the bell expecting to make seconds, and the bell expecting to dodge 34 down ring plain hunt. Very easy - no dodge or place or anything until the next lead end. Known as "running out" and "running in". Since the treble is plain hunting as well, and dodges happen when the treble is leading, then at the next lead end you just do what you weren't allowed to do when the bob was called (i.e. make seconds or dodge 34 down), and carry on from there. AT A SINGLE the bell making seconds was expecting to do just that, so like the bells dodging in 56 it is "unaffected". The bell making thirds, however, was expecting to dodge 34 down. Instead it turns round in third's place, and picks up the method as if it had started a plain course as the third - so the next work is..? | ||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
